Interoperability and Technological Configurability
KanBo’s Deployment Versatility
KanBo stands as a beacon of flexibility, offering deployment solutions that cater to a range of environments: cloud-native, on-premises, and hybrid. Each of these options provides unique advantages, ensuring that organizations can utilize KanBo’s functionality in the setup that best suits their operational needs.
- Cloud (Azure): KanBo takes full advantage of Microsoft Azure's robust infrastructure. This includes creating web apps, managing SQL databases, and leveraging resource management apps. If you want scalability and quick deployment, Azure is where KanBo truly shines. With optimal sizing advised (e.g., "20+ users Standard 10 DTUs 250GB"), you can ensure cost-effectiveness based on your usage.
- On-Premises: Prefer keeping data under your roof? KanBo integrates comfortably with on-premises setups, including SharePoint 2013/2016/2019 systems. This is ideal for organizations valuing control and security, where internal IT teams can manage configurations directly. This install demands tweaks like configuring IIS and using PowerShell scripts to ensure tight integration with existing structures.
- Hybrid: The best of both worlds, KanBo’s hybrid option allows organizations to mix cloud advantages with on-premise security protocols. It enables seamless operations across environments.
Integration with Enterprise Technologies
KanBo’s strength magnifies when integrated with enterprise technologies, enhancing capabilities across collaboration, data synthesis, and automation processes.
- Microsoft Teams: Seamless integration facilitates real-time collaboration, allowing users to interact within KanBo cards directly through Teams. Configuring this involves setting up Azure Bots and permissions, integrating deeply into the daily workflow of team-centric environments.
- Power Automate: KanBo syncs effectively with Power Automate, leveraging its capabilities for robust workflow automation. This makes automating tedious managerial processes a breeze, freeing managers to focus on higher-level strategizing.
- ElasticSearch: By integrating with ElasticSearch, KanBo supercharges its search functionalities, transforming data retrieval into a swift, smooth process. This ensures managers get real-time insights and analytics with minimal hassle.
- Autodesk BIM 360: For industries reliant on BIM 360, KanBo offers bidirectional syncing, ensuring updates in either platform reflect across the board. This is vital for managers overseeing intricate projects, maintaining seamless communication, and up-to-date records.

API-Driven Automation and Computational Intelligence
KanBo API Technical Overview
KanBo offers robust API capabilities that enable businesses to enhance project management, automate workflows, and integrate advanced analytics. By leveraging KanBo's API, construction managers and developers can seamlessly integrate KanBo into their existing environments and drive automation in task execution and data insights. Below is a detailed examination of KanBo’s API functionalities and the benefits they bring to an organization.
Configuring KanBo API
To utilize KanBo API, first configure your KanBo instance. This involves:
- Certificate Registration: Certified authentication with X509 certificates is required. Certificates can be generated via tools such as makecert, IIS, or PowerShell commandlet.
- Provider Types for Certificates:
- Login: The service acts as a user with defined login credentials, possessing the corresponding user permissions.
- User: Specify a user in the code for the service to emulate, including their permissions.
- Service: A virtual identity that requires a service role in a token.
- Email: Uses email from a KanBo user profile for service operations.
Developing with KanBo API
Core Components
- Signer: Ensures token signature validation using either `x509-file` or `x509-store` methods.
- Authorization Parameters: Essential details like `kanboUrl`, `userId`, and certificate paths for secure API access.
Creating API Objects
- API objects are created to instantiate tokens and services via JWT (JSON Web Token) for either login or user scopes.
- Example:
```plaintext
var serviceToken = new ServiceToken("some-cert", TimeSpan.FromMinutes(10), cert);
```
Method Calls
KanBo API supports:
- GetData Methods: Retrieve information, such as user details, board layouts, or group permissions.
- Action Methods: Execute tasks like adding boards or changing configurations.
Key API Methods
1. Get Data: Methods to obtain existing data such as user lists, board details, etc.
2. Action: Methods to perform operations including adding new boards or updating user roles.

Glossary and terms
Glossary of KanBo Concepts
Introduction:
KanBo is a comprehensive work management platform designed to streamline and enhance the organization of projects and tasks. The platform employs a flexible hierarchy comprising workspaces, spaces, and cards, allowing users to manage their tasks with precision. This glossary provides definitions of key terms and concepts, highlighting KanBo’s primary functionalities and features.
---
Core Concepts & Navigation:
- KanBo Hierarchy: The structural framework of KanBo, consisting of workspaces at the top level, containing spaces, which in turn include cards.
- Spaces: Central locations for task execution, acting as collections of cards, featuring multiple viewing options.
- Cards: Fundamental units representing individual tasks or items within spaces.
- MySpace: A personalized area for users to manage select cards across the platform via "mirror cards."
- Space Views: Different formats for visualizing spaces, including Kanban, List, Table, Calendar, and Mind Map, with advanced views like Time Chart, Forecast Chart, and Workload.
User Management:
- KanBo Users: Individuals with roles and permissions managed within the platform. Users can be added to spaces with varying access levels.
- User Activity Stream: A history of user actions within accessible spaces.
- Access Levels: Differentiated levels of access (owner, member, visitor) to workspaces and spaces.
- Deactivated Users: Users who no longer have access but whose actions remain visible.
- Mentions: Tagging users with "@" for focused communication on tasks or discussions.
Workspace and Space Management:
- Workspaces: Containers providing a higher-level structure for spaces.
- Workspace Types: Include private workspaces and standard spaces.
- Space Types: Categories of spaces based on privacy settings - Standard, Private, and Shared.
- Folders: Organizational tools for workspaces; deleting a folder elevates contained spaces.
- Space Details: Metadata about a space, such as name, description, and timelines.
- Space Templates: Predefined configurations for creating new spaces.
- Deleting Spaces: Requires user access to view and manage spaces.
Card Management:
- Card Structure: The fundamental organization of tasks within KanBo.
- Card Grouping: Grouping criteria for cards, based on attributes like due dates.
- Mirror Cards: Cards drawn from various spaces into one view.
- Card Status Roles: Cards can be assigned only one status at a time.
- Card Relations: Links between cards forming hierarchical relationships.
- Private Cards: Draft cards created in MySpace for eventual sharing.
- Card Blockers: Restrictions managed by roles to halt card progress.
Document Management:
- Card Documents: Links to files in an external library; shared across multiple cards.
- Space Documents: Files associated with a space in its default library.
- Document Sources: Shared document sources enabling collaboration across spaces.
Searching and Filtering:
- KanBo Search: A comprehensive search tool across cards, comments, documents, and users, with an option to focus on the current space.
- Filtering Cards: Enables sorting and filtering cards based on different criteria.
Reporting & Visualization:
- Activity Streams: Histories of actions for users and spaces, highlighting available access.
- Forecast Chart View: Predictive tool for estimating work progress.
- Time Chart View: Efficiency measurement of process timelines.
- Gantt Chart View: Timeline-based view for long-term task planning.
- Mind Map view: A visual tool for organizing and connecting card relationships.
Key Considerations:
- Permissions: Access control based on user roles.
- Customization: Options for tailored fields, views, and templates.
- Integration: Compatibility with external libraries like SharePoint.
